Transaction 5105d2d053304606978a60dc63b19a1a959fc11591b840e5b798a08ffafb5aca

1 Input
2 Outputs
  • 5105d2d053304606978a60dc63b19a1a959fc11591b840e5b798a08ffafb5aca:0
  • value  2545410
    address  3Js27dAXjTbUFz5fWYVdTcrC7F3RVMpqfC
  • 5105d2d053304606978a60dc63b19a1a959fc11591b840e5b798a08ffafb5aca:1
  • value  28221266
    address  1Q56qNALiBoWyE3ZoANqBmjcnJpoWhdbsM